The antibody therapeutics market is expected to reach USD 479.0 billion by 2028 from USD 247.3 billion in 2023, at a CAGR of 14.1% during the forecast period. The key factors driving the growth of the antibody therapeutics market include the increasing number of product approvals in the last five years and growing advancements in antibody engineering, among others. Moreover, growth avenues in emerging economies are an opportunity area for this market.
The antibody therapeutics market has been segmented based on format, disease area, route of administration, source, end user and region.

“By route of administration, the intravenous segment accounted for the largest share in the antibody therapeutics market.”
Based on the route of administration, the antibody therapeutics market is segmented into the intravenous, subcutaneous and other routes of administration. In 2022, the intravenous route segment accounted for the largest share of the antibody therapeutics market. Growth in this market segment can be attributed to ease of administration, high effectiveness, presence of large marketed products and major focus of pipeline products on intravenous route.

“North America: the largest share of the antibody therapeutics market.”
North America accounted for the largest share of the antibody therapeutics market. The large share of the North American region can be attributed to major factors such presence of technologically advanced infrastructure in healthcare settings offering antibody therapeutics, and easy accessibility to advanced therapeutics among others. Besides, the region has a well established healthcare system which further supports the growth of this market. Also, the presence of some of the key players in the market is another key factor. Some examples of these players include AbbVie Inc. (US), Johnson & Johnson (US), and Bristol-Myers Squibb (US).

“Europe: The fastest-growing region in the antibody therapeutics market.”
The European antibody therapeutics market is projected to grow at the highest CAGR during the forecast period. This is attributed to one of the major factors including the growing initiatives for advancements of antibody therapeutics, increasing prevalence of chronic diseases and key players such as F. Hoffmann-La Roche Ltd. (Switzerland), AstraZeneca (UK), Sanofi (France) operating in the region.
